--- title: Spread Operator --- ## Spread Operator The spread operator (`...`), allows to get the elements of a collection. One of the most commom uses is for `Node` Objects, when using query selectors in the browser, in order to make them iterable Array Objects: ```javascript const paragraphs = document.querySelectorAll('p.paragraph'); const arr = [...paragraphs]; ``` Another use of the spread operator is for Array concatenation: ```javascript const arr_1 = [1, 2, 3, 4] const arr_2 = [5, 6, 7, 8] const arr_final = [...arr_1, ...arr_2] // arr_final = [1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8] ``` ### More Information: - [MDN - Spread Syntax](https://developer.mozilla.org/en-US/docs/Web/JavaScript/Reference/Operators/Spread_syntax)
